This Coriander (Coriandrum sativum) is a variety of herb bred for seeds but the leaves can also be used. The dried seeds have a spicy aroma which are perfect for curries and cooking or simply for planting and growing for more plants next season. You can harvest these plants from June to October. They thrive best in full sunlight and like a warm, well-drained soil for maximum growth. Specifications Seed Type Vegetable seeds Sowing Dates March to June Height and Spread (Grown) Space between rows: 20cm Harvest Dates June to October Preferred soil type Warm, well drained Annual/Perennial Hardy Annual Sun/Shade preference Prefers full sun Uses For authentic curries and oriental dishes Care instructions Harvest a few plants for leaf leaving the others to mature and ripen. The crushed and dried seeds are often regarded as an essential ingredient in curries Seed fill 150 seeds approx
